I'm headed to northern AK this Aug after caribou with a buddy on a DIY hunt. A fly in service is providing food and camp gear, and I have several sets of wool base layers and other outerwear. I'm torn between Kuiu, First Lite, Skre, and Furlough (mostly Skre and Furlough).

Had anyone owned Skre and Furlough?
 
If you want the best breathable I'd go with Kuiu or Sitka. I've used and abused mine for years. I haven't heard of the other 2? Make sure your rain jacket has pitzips or you will likely get wet from the inside out! If you have room you may also want to bring along a pair of Helly Henson. If you are in a constant downpour HH are great for around camp.

If you decide against a 2nd pair of Helly Henson for camp another option that I bring along at sheep or mtn goat camp is Marmot Precip. They are around $50 each at Sierra Trading or elsewhere. Precip are almost as good as Kuiu and Sitka at a fraction of the price. In fact, I have around 3 sets of Marmot Precip.....they are amazing for the price!
 
Kuiu chugach is light and has some stretch to it.

If you need absolute toughness the kuiu yukon is heavy duty... not quite as stretchy and heavier. I wear the pants pheasant hunting in brush.

I wear my chugach a lot hiking in rain and snow and barely notice I'm wearing them.
